Step by Step

Visit a glass factory on the island of Murano, famous for its tradition with this material. You will have the opportunity to learn about the art of glassblowing and witness the skilled craftsmen in action.

A guide will accompany you from Venice. You will arrive in Murano by public transport (not included in the activity). There you will be taken on a guided tour of the glassworks. You will learn more about the history and tradition of glassblowing on the island.

You will witness the manufacturing process as you watch the artisans in their workshop. You will see how they shape the hot glass and transform it into beautiful pieces of art.

In addition to observing, you will also have the opportunity to actively participate in the glassblowing process. Under the guidance of an expert craftsman, you will be able to create your own glass jewellery or mosaic , which you can take home as a souvenir.
